How Cardio Helps Reduce Belly Fat
Before choosing a machine, it is important to understand one thing: spot reduction is not possible. This means you cannot burn fat from only the belly area. Instead, cardio helps burn overall body fat, and belly fat reduces over time with regular exercise and a healthy diet.
Both treadmills and exercise bikes are effective cardio machines that:
- Increase heart rate
- Burn calories
- Improve metabolism
- Support fat loss
Treadmill for Belly Fat
A treadmill allows you to walk, jog, or run indoors. It closely matches natural body movement, making it easy to use for most people.
Benefits of Using a Treadmill
- Burns high calories, especially while running
- Engages multiple muscle groups
- Supports incline walking for extra fat burn
- Improves heart health and stamina
How Treadmill Helps with Belly Fat
Walking or running on a treadmill increases calorie burn, which helps reduce overall body fat. Incline walking is especially effective because it activates core muscles and boosts fat loss without stressing the joints too much.
Who Should Choose a Treadmill?
- People aiming for faster fat loss
- Users who enjoy walking or running
- Those who want high-intensity workouts
- People with good joint health
Exercise Bike for Belly Fat
An exercise bike provides a low-impact cardio workout while sitting in one place. It is gentle on the joints and easy to control.
Benefits of Using an Exercise Bike
- Low-impact and joint-friendly
- Safe for beginners and seniors
- Supports long workout sessions
- Helps build leg strength
How Exercise Bike Helps with Belly Fat
An exercise bike helps burn calories steadily over time. High-resistance cycling or interval training increases fat burning and improves metabolism, which helps reduce belly fat gradually.
Who Should Choose an Exercise Bike?
- Beginners or seniors
- People with knee or back issues
- Those who prefer comfortable workouts
- Users focusing on long-duration cardio
Treadmill vs Exercise Bike: Calorie Burn Comparison
- Treadmill: Burns more calories in less time, especially during running or incline walking.
- Exercise Bike: Burns calories at a steady pace, best for longer sessions.
If your goal is faster belly fat reduction, the treadmill may be more effective. If comfort and consistency are your priority, the exercise bike is a great choice.

Best Workout Tips for Belly Fat Loss
No matter which machine you choose, follow these tips:
- Exercise at least 30–45 minutes
- Include interval training when possible
- Stay consistent (5 days a week)
- Maintain a balanced, calorie-controlled diet
- Stay hydrated and get enough sleep
